Qhse Officer – THE BRIDGE CO.
We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ented QHSE Officer to join our dynamic team in the accounting sector. As a QHSE Officer, you will play a critical role in ensuring that our organization adheres to the highest standards of quality, health, safety, and environmental practices. Your primary responsibility will be to develop, implement, and monitor policies and procedures that align with regulatory requirements and industry best practices. You will collaborate with various departments to foster a culture of safety and quality, ensuring that all team members understand and comply with QHSE standards.
- Responsibilities:Develop and maintain a comprehensive QHSE management system that meets local and international standards.
- Conduct regular audits and inspections to identify potential hazards and ensure compliance with safety regulations.
- Provide training and support to employees on QHSE policies and procedures, fostering a culture of safety awareness.
- Investigate incidents and accidents, preparing detailed reports and recommending corrective actions to prevent future occurrences.
- Monitor and analyze QHSE performance metrics, preparing reports for management and suggesting improvements as necessary.
- Collaborate with other departments to integrate QHSE considerations into daily operations and decision-making processes.
- Stay updated on industry trends and regulatory changes, adapting QHSE policies accordingly.
- Facilitate communication and reporting on QHSE matters to senior management and relevant stakeholders.
- Participate in external audits and inspections, ensuring that our organization meets all compliance requirements.
- Promote continuous improvement initiatives related to quality, health, safety, and environmental performance.
